Nabiac NSW — Suburb Profile

Population, median income, rent prices, housing costs and demographics for Nabiac, New South Wales. ABS Census 2021.

The population of Nabiac NSW is 1,294 according to the 2021 Census. The median personal income in Nabiac is $562 per week ($29,224 per year). Median rent in Nabiac is $330 per week ($1,430 per month). Nabiac has a median age of 48 years, older than the national median of 38. Nabiac has a population density of 9.0 people per km².

The most common overseas birthplace in Nabiac is England. The most common religion is No Religion (42% of residents). After English, the most spoken language is Greek. The median monthly mortgage repayment in Nabiac is $1,517.

There were 35 recorded offences in Nabiac in 2025-26, a rate of 27 offences per 1,000 people. The most common offence category was drug offences (18 offences).
